Factors to Consider When Choosing a Retirement Party Venue
Choosing the right retirement party venue is crucial in creating a memorable event that reflects the retiree's career and personality.
One of the key factors you should consider is location.
Ideally, you want a venue that’s easily accessible for your guests, so they can join in the celebration without hassle.
Then there’s the size of the venue; whether it's an intimate gathering of close family and friends or a larger affair with colleagues and acquaintances, make sure it can comfortably accommodate everyone.
Also, think about the ambiance—does it match the vibe you envision for the party?
A cozy, understated restaurant like Panda Harlem can evoke warmth and nostalgia, perfect for sharing stories and laughter.
Don't forget to evaluate the amenities, such as audio-visual equipment, catering options, and outdoor spaces, if you feel like mixing it up with a garden setting.
Lastly, consider your budget; a great retirement party venue can be found at various price points, so it pays to look around.
It’s all about finding the right balance between what you want and what you can afford—because a good celebration doesn’t have to break the bank!
Popular Types of Retirement Party Venues
When planning a retirement party, choosing the right retirement party venue can set the mood and tone for this significant milestone.
One popular option is a banquet hall, where you can accommodate a large group of friends, family, and colleagues, making it a great choice for those who want a grand celebration.
If you’re aiming for a more intimate gathering, consider hosting the party in a cozy restaurant that offers a private dining room.
This not only provides a relaxed atmosphere but also gives guests the chance to indulge in delicious food—definitely a plus!
For those who love nature, parks or garden venues can offer a picturesque backdrop, perfect for an outdoor event on a lovely day.
And let’s not forget about unique venues like art galleries or museums; these spaces not only provide a distinct flair but also spark interesting conversations among guests.
The key is to select a retirement party venue that reflects the retiree’s personality and preferences, making the day truly memorable.

Tips for Decorating and Personalizing Your Venue
When it comes to transforming a retirement party venue into a personalized celebration, the key is to infuse the space with elements that reflect the retiree’s personality and achievements.
Start by incorporating their favorite colors into the décor—think vibrant tablecloths, balloons, and striking centerpieces that resonate with their style.
Dimming the lights a bit can create a cozy atmosphere, but I suggest lighting up the walls with some framed photos showcasing memorable moments from their career.
You know, the kind of pictures that tell a story—maybe even that hilarious one from the office holiday party!
Adding thoughtful touches, like a memory wall where guests can pen heartfelt messages or share anecdotes, certainly makes the space feel more intimate and inviting.
Don't forget about the elements of fun—consider mixing in playful decorations or even a theme that ties into their interests, whether it’s gardening, traveling, or perhaps a passion for cooking.
This isn’t just a venue; it’s a reflection of a lifetime of achievements and connections, so let those personal touches shine!
Budgeting for Your Retirement Party Venue
Planning a retirement party can be a joyous yet daunting task, especially when it comes to finding the perfect retirement party venue that suits your budget.
Let’s be real: you want to celebrate this milestone in style, but that doesn’t mean you have to break the bank.
Start by determining how many guests you will invite; this number will help you narrow down options and manage costs effectively.
Venues can range from intimate private dining areas to larger event spaces, allowing you to choose what fits not only your budget but also the vibe of the celebration.
If you’re looking for charm and character, don’t overlook places that may be less traditional—like community halls or even local parks if you’re aiming for an outdoor gathering.
Plus, many venues offer packages that can include catering and decorations, which can save you the hassle of coordinating multiple vendors.
Remember, it’s all about celebrating the retiree's achievements, so whether you host an elegant affair or a relaxed gathering, the focus should be on good times and unforgettable memories.
Frequently Asked Questions
What factors should I consider when choosing a retirement party venue?
When selecting a retirement party venue, consider the capacity, location, accessibility, amenities, atmosphere, and any special requirements like AV equipment.
It's also important to assess the venue's flexibility regarding setup and catering options.
What are some popular types of retirement party venues?
Popular types of retirement party venues include banquet halls, restaurants, outdoor parks, community centers, and private homes.
Each type offers a different vibe and level of formality to suit your celebration.
How can I decorate and personalize the venue for a retirement party?
To personalize the venue, consider using the retiree's favorite colors, displaying their photos and memorabilia, or incorporating themed decorations that reflect their hobbies and career.
Customized banners and table settings can also add a personal touch.
What budgeting tips should I keep in mind when selecting a retirement party venue?
Set a clear budget for the venue, including rental fees, catering costs, and any additional expenses like decorations and entertainment.
Always consider the potential for hidden costs and compare multiple venue options to find the best deal.
How far in advance should I book a retirement party venue?
It's advisable to book your retirement party venue at least 3 to 6 months in advance, especially if you're planning to host the event during peak seasons or on popular dates.
Early booking ensures better availability and peace of mind.
